Challenges Solved
Disaster Recovery and Business Continuity efforts are often limited to documents that very few read or even know about. Our team will show you how to make your Disaster Recovery Plan integral to your IT operations and guide your team through the collaborative process of Business Continuity planning, involving each of the business and clinical departments that consume IT services.
- Disaster Recovery Plan incomplete, untested, or developed in isolation
- Roles, responsibilities, and communication plans not well defined
- Likely sources of outages not used as starting point for DR/BC planning
- Access to read-only systems not well maintained
- Users not educated on how and when to implement BC tools
- Data not positioned to allow fast and effective recovery

Business Continuity Planning
The Business Continuity Plan is designed to recover and restore the core business infrastructure of department operations in the event of an interruption in technology service or a disaster. A BCP serves as a manual of responsibilities, processes, actions, guidelines and critical information necessary to effectively restore department services in a timely manner. It includes procedures and methods for ensuring the availability of adequate workspace for each department. Risk mitigation steps are included to eliminate loss of transactions during technology outages or actual disasters. Additionally, the BCP defines the process for maintaining and retaining documents.
Disaster Recovery Planning
The Disaster Recovery Plan outlines tested and repeatable practices, business continuity and recovery, identifies vulnerabilities and recommends necessary measures to prevent extended computer network and phone system outages.
